CAR ACCIDENT: 1 killed, 2 injured in Hayward Solo Car Crash
May 31, 2011
Hayward – A one-year-old baby girl suffered fatal injuries while two others were injured Monday afternoon after the sports utility vehicle they were riding hit a tree in unincorporated Hayward, the California Highway Patrol said.
Reports said the toddler, who was supposed to turn two next month, suffered fatal injuries and was airlifted to Eden Medical Center, where she was pronounced dead. Her 7-year-old sister suffered life-threatening injuries and was brought to Children’s Hospital in Oakland.
According to reports, the girls’ father, Roberto Arreola was driving their maroon 2010 Honda Pilot along Fairview Avenue at around 2:15 pm when he lost control of it, causing it to veer off the road and smash into a tree. He suffered minor cuts and bruises.
Authorities are still looking for evidence that would point the cause of the accident.
